Dr. Lin Wei graduated with Distinction from the Beijing University of Chinese Medicine β China's most prestigious TCM institution β before completing additional clinical training at the Guanganmen Hospital in Beijing, one of China's leading TCM research hospitals. She moved to Germany in 2008 and founded Jade Dragon in 2009.
With over 20 years of clinical practice across China and Europe, Dr. Wei brings extraordinary depth of both classical scholarship and contemporary clinical expertise. She is particularly renowned for her complex multi-pathology cases and her work supporting patients through fertility treatments and IVF cycles.
Dr. Wei lectures regularly at European TCM conferences and has contributed to several clinical research projects on acupuncture for chronic pain management.

Dr. Maria Santos holds a PhD in Ethnopharmacology from Lisbon University, where her doctoral research focused on the anti-inflammatory mechanisms of classical Chinese herbal formulas. She subsequently completed a 3-year clinical residency at the Shanghai University of Traditional Chinese Medicine.
Her clinical focus is on women's health β particularly hormonal conditions such as PCOS, endometriosis, and menopausal transition β as well as complex skin conditions including eczema, psoriasis, and acne. She has a particular talent for managing cases where conventional medicine has reached its limits.
Dr. Santos also teaches Chinese herbal medicine at the European College of TCM and is on the advisory board of the British Journal of Chinese Medicine.

Thomas Bauer brings a unique dual perspective to musculoskeletal medicine: a background in sports physiotherapy combined with advanced training in Tuina at the Chengdu University of Traditional Chinese Medicine. This integration of East and West makes him exceptionally effective at treating complex sports injuries and chronic pain conditions.
A former competitive athlete himself, Thomas has a particular empathy for sports patients and a deep understanding of athletic performance demands. He works with professional and amateur athletes across multiple disciplines, as well as office workers suffering from postural imbalances and repetitive strain injuries.
